摘要

By appropriate variation of starting composition we demonstrate that melthyphen;spun materials comprised primarily of Nd2(CoxFe1minus;x)14B and having optimum energy products can be prepared. Twelve cobalt concentrations spanning the entire cobalt substitution range have been investigated. We report ambient as well as elevated temperature magnetic properties. A spin reorientation characterized by a change of easy magnetization direction from thecaxis to the basal plane of the Nd2Fe14B structure occurs at a temperatureTsforxgsim;0.65. In that concentration range the technological properties are limited byTsrather than the Curie temperatureTc.
